Since tires wear out over time, regular maintenance checks are essential to avoid serious mishaps. As such, every driver should know the common warning signs that indicate the car tires are no longer up to par.

When to Replace Tires: 7 Warning Signs You Should Look Out For

1. Bulges or blisters on the surface of the tire

When the sidewalls of the tires start developing bulges and blisters on their outer surface, that’s an indication your tires may be damaged. Tires with a tear or an irregular bump can make your car unsafe to drive. Air pockets caused by bulges point to weakened parts of the wheel. Once they blow out, you’ll have flat tires as a result.

2. Tread wear indicator bars are the same height as the tread

Generally, tire tread depth should not fall under 1.6 millimeters. If you regularly drive on wet surfaces, the tread may wear down faster.

Fortunately, newer tire models have a tread wear indicator bar that shows how much damage the tire has accumulated. These indicators appear as flat rubber bars running across the direction of the tread. If one or two of these markings start to appear, it’s a clear indicator that your tire is running low on tread and should be replaced.

3. Air leaks

Air leaks may cause gradual deflation of your tires. Pounds per Square Inch (PSI) is the unit of measurement used to determine the air pressure inside your tires.

You may refer to your vehicle’s recommended PSI to determine if it’s a simple problem or a significant puncture. The ideal PSI for car tires ranges from 32 to 35 PSI, while heavier vehicles like trucks and buses will generally require a higher tire pressure of around 116 to 131 PSI.

If your PSI drops by one in a week, your tire may have a small repairable puncture or a bent rim that lifts the space between your wheel and tire. However, sudden drops in PSI should be a cause for concern, as they may indicate a large hole.

Carefully inspect the tires and look for debris, holes, or foreign objects around the tire’s surface. Then consult with a car professional if you find out it’s not just a simple patch job.

4. TPMS warnings

Your car’s tire pressure monitoring system (TPMS) warns you if one or more of your tires are severely under-inflated, which is deemed unsafe to drive. If your TPMS starts giving alerts but you’re suspicious it might be just defective, you can visit your nearest auto service center to find out the real problem.

While there, have them check your TPMS and your tires, as well. If the TPMS warning lights continue to flicker, the mechanic may suggest a more extensive inspection of your car systems.

5. Car shakes while driving

Car shaking or vibrating is normal, especially when you drive on bumpy roads. However, if you notice that the vibration persists, your tires may have a problem. Unbalanced or misaligned tires could cause these shaking issues. Additionally, your car’s shock absorbers may be broken, causing your tires to vibrate.

If your car constantly demonstrates these problems, it’s best to consult a professional mechanic and replace the defective tires.

6. Your tires are more than three years old

Most car owners jump to dire conclusions when their vehicles malfunction. However, sometimes the age of the tires has a lot to do with the problem.

Your tires should be checked at least once a year to ensure they are safe and in excellent condition. Again, regular checkups should be customary once your tires are more than three years old.

7. Changing weather conditions

Tires are constantly exposed to harsh weather conditions – from the extreme heat of the summer season to wet surfaces on rainy days – which can cause degradation. Rubber is a natural material and will start to break down over time, especially when it is subjected to weathering.

The Evolution of Vehicle Safety Technology

Vehicle safety technology has come a long way since the introduction of seat belts and airbags. While these were game-changing innovations in their time, today’s vehicles are equipped with an array of advanced technologies that can prevent accidents before they even happen. These systems use a combination of sensors, cameras, and radar to monitor the road and surroundings, detect potential hazards, and assist the driver in making safer decisions.

Advanced Driver Assistance Systems (ADAS)

ADAS is one of the most prominent developments in vehicle safety technology. This suite of technologies includes features such as:

  • Blind-spot detection: Alerts drivers to the presence of vehicles in their blind spots, reducing the likelihood of side collisions.
  • Lane departure warnings: Notifies drivers when they unintentionally drift out of their lane, helping prevent collisions due to distracted driving.
  • Automatic emergency braking (AEB): Automatically applies the brakes if a collision is imminent and the driver fails to respond.
  • Adaptive cruise control: Adjusts the vehicle’s speed to maintain a safe distance from the car ahead, reducing the risk of rear-end collisions.

These systems are designed to either assist the driver in avoiding accidents or take over some of the driving responsibilities to minimize human error. According to a study by the Insurance Institute for Highway Safety (IIHS), vehicles equipped with automatic emergency braking and forward-collision warning systems experience a 50% reduction in front-to-rear crashes.

Autonomous Driving Features

While full autonomy is still a work in progress, semi-autonomous driving features are becoming increasingly common in modern vehicles. These include systems like Tesla’s Autopilot or Cadillac’s Super Cruise, which allow the car to take over some driving functions, such as steering, accelerating, and braking, in certain conditions. These features not only reduce the strain on drivers but also reduce the risk of human error, a leading cause of accidents.

As the development of autonomous vehicles progresses, there’s potential for even greater reductions in accidents, which could have a profound effect on insurance premiums in the future.

The Future of Vehicle Safety Technology and Insurance

As vehicle safety technology continues to evolve, its impact on the insurance industry is expected to grow. New developments in artificial intelligence, machine learning, and vehicle-to-vehicle (V2V) communication will make cars even safer and smarter. Autonomous driving systems, in particular, hold the potential to drastically reduce the number of accidents on the road, leading to a significant restructuring of the insurance industry.

In fact, some experts believe that as autonomous vehicles become more widespread, the traditional model of vehicle insurance could change. Instead of insuring individual drivers, insurers may focus more on covering manufacturers and technology providers, as liability shifts from human drivers to the autonomous systems controlling the vehicles.

In the dynamic landscape of the automotive industry, there is a growing emphasis on sustainable practices in car manufacturing. As the world becomes increasingly aware of environmental concerns, car manufacturers are reevaluating their processes to incorporate eco-friendly initiatives, from the use of recycled materials to the implementation of green production methods.

1. Recycled Materials: The Foundation of Sustainability

One of the key pillars of sustainable car manufacturing lies in the utilization of recycled materials. Car manufacturers are embracing a circular economy by incorporating recycled steel, aluminum, and plastics into the production process. This not only reduces the demand for raw materials but also minimizes the environmental impact associated with traditional manufacturing.

Recycled steel, sourced from salvaged cars and other sources, is gaining popularity for its reduced carbon footprint. Similarly, recycled plastics find new life in car interiors and components, contributing to a more sustainable and resource-efficient manufacturing process.

2. Energy-Efficient Production Lines: Reducing the Carbon Footprint

Green production methods are another significant aspect of sustainable car manufacturing. Manufacturers are adopting energy-efficient technologies to power their production lines, thereby reducing their carbon footprint. From energy-efficient lighting systems to advanced machinery, every step in the manufacturing process is under scrutiny for its environmental impact.

By investing in renewable energy sources such as solar and wind power, car manufacturers aim to decrease their reliance on non-renewable resources. This transition not only aligns with global efforts to combat climate change but also helps companies achieve long-term cost savings.

3. Waste Reduction and Recycling Initiatives

Beyond the use of recycled materials, sustainable car manufacturing involves a comprehensive approach to waste reduction. Manufacturers are implementing stringent recycling initiatives, ensuring that materials such as metal scraps, plastics, and other by-products are repurposed rather than sent to landfills.

Waste reduction measures not only contribute to a cleaner environment but also lead to cost savings for manufacturers. By reusing and recycling materials within their production facilities, companies are making significant strides in creating a more sustainable and responsible industry.

4. Lifecycle Assessment: Understanding Environmental Impact

A critical aspect of sustainable car manufacturing involves conducting lifecycle assessments. Manufacturers are now keenly evaluating the environmental impact of their vehicles from the raw material extraction phase to production, usage, and eventual disposal. This holistic approach allows for a better understanding of where improvements can be made at every stage of a car’s lifecycle.

Lifecycle assessments help manufacturers identify areas for improvement and implement changes to reduce their overall environmental impact. This commitment to transparency and accountability is a positive step toward a more sustainable future for the automotive industry.
